MRS Fellowships 2009

MRS Fellowships are awarded in recognition of an exceptional contribution to market research. For 2009 there are seven new Fellows:

Aftab Ahmad: Chief Executive, Aftab Associates

During his career, Aftab has contributed towards the awareness and growth of the market research profession in Pakistan via his input to training, lecturing and launching new market research products.  He was the founder President of the Marketing Research Association of Pakistan and started the Lahore Chapter of the Marketing Association of Pakistan.

Dominic Buck, Joint MD, Product Perceptions

Dominic is an authority in the area of statistics, in relation to consumer and sensory data.  He has committed a great deal of time and energy in the promotion of best practice in research across client-side and agency. He is a prolific author, conference presenter, training convenor, tutor, examiner, and committee member for MRS and other organisations.

Clive Humby: Chairman, dunnhumby Associates

Clive is recognised for his ground breaking work on understanding customer behaviour, integrating research findings with complementary sources of data eg census statistics and customer databases, and placing this insight at the heart of business decision-making. He is a much sought after conference speaker, and a Visiting Professor at UK and US universities.

Fiona Jack: MD, Green Light Research

A qualitative researcher, Fiona has had a long-term involvement with AQR, as committee member, Chairman, trainer, conference presenter and author. She has been a trail blazer in setting new standards in qualitative recruitment. Fiona’s personal commitment, passion and dynamism are a credit to the whole sector, and she is a great ambassador for the research profession.

Martin Oxley: MD, Buzzback Europe

A prolific writer and presenter, Martin has been instrumental in evangelising the introduction of internet-based research in the UK and Europe. He was an advocate when people thought it was madness and a critic when the adoption was blind. He brings to the profession a slightly heretical view and tons of enthusiasm.

Penny Mesure: Director, Observant LLC

Penny has been a researcher of the highest integrity and professionalism, who has trained and inspired several generations of young practitioners.  She has contributed in many roles for MRS, most recently participating in the development and introduction of the Professional Development Scheme for graduates and serving on the Conference Awards Panel.

Prof Alan Wilson: Vice Dean, University of Strathclyde

MRS Silver Medal winner Alan has been a prolific writer and presenter during his career.  He has been an active Council Member for the last seven years, in particular as an examiner, and committee and task force member. While Chairman of the Professional Development Advisory Board, he was responsible for reshaping its focus making it more strategic and effective.
